  • Description

    The SmartlockPro Self-Test GFCI tests itself even if you forget. Designed to meet the latest UL standard for auto-monitoring (self-test) our complete line of self-test GFCIs periodically conduct an automatic internal test to confirm that it can respond to a ground fault. With the slimmest profile on the market, the device allows for fast and easy installation, while Leviton's patented reset lockout mechanism prevents reset of the GFCI if it is not wired or operating correctly. The SmartlockPro Self-Test GFCI is the smart choice in ground fault circuit interrupter protection.
  • Self tests for safety
  • Slim design for easier installation
  • Simple - status indicator light provides simple, intuitive feedback
  • External back wire clamps provide visual indication of proper wire seating
  • Terminals allow for easy wiring options - back and side wire capable
  • Electronics are designed to minimize any false triggers
  • Reduced depth makes it easier to install in any electrical box, even shallow ones
  • Improved immunity to high-frequency noise reduces nuisance tripping
  • Advanced electronics design provides superior resistance to electrical surges and over-voltages
